Human activities have generated a significant amount of waste materials and by-products over time, which have often been carelessly used, disposed of, or stored in ways that lead to contamination of soil and groundwater. This contamination can pose serious health risks, including diseases such as hepatitis, dysentery, and cancer, and even poisoning. As a result, remediation of contaminated soil and water is essential. This book offers a range of soil and water treatment technologies that have been developed in response to global soil and water pollution. The book features contributions from scientists from around the world, highlighting new research and design approaches aimed at preserving the sustainability of groundwater, which is a critical resource under constant threat from solid waste disposal.
